Offset parameters are now rejected with a descriptive error rather than silently ignored, closing the enumeration concern you flagged. Cursors are opaque, signed, and expire after a short window; replayed or tampered cursors return a generic failure to avoid leaking structure. Rate limits were retuned to match the new access pattern. For your audit, the gateway is now serving with the following configuration.

deployment values, hadup-yajog:
[holion]
team = silwyn
access_code = ac_eb6e99
host = holion.novacio.internal
port = 5672
owner = kasok.sorion
peer = sorvan.kelvinet.local

// Fixture: partner SFTP drop for Quillbarn feeds.
// Simulates Ostermoor's nightly manifest upload: three files,
// one intentionally truncated to trigger quarantine.
// Support: if the fixture hangs, the mock SFTP container
// is stale — rebuild it, don't patch paths.
// The harness authenticates to the mock gateway with the token below.

portal login ticket: eyJhbGciOiJIUzI1NiIsInR5cCI6IkpXVCJ9.eyJzdWIiOiIG5IqSfIn0.9010pM2K

Subject: Turnstile Upgrade — Lobby East

Hi all,

Facilities at Marrowgate House will replace the east lobby turnstiles next Tuesday through Thursday. During the works, visitors should be routed through the west gate, and reception staff will need to badge them in manually. The new Velostile units read both tap cards and printed passes, so expect fewer jams once they're live. Contractors from Pellbrook Installations will be on site from 07:00 each day. Until the changeover completes, use the temporary override code below.

door code, hahag-tagef: bdg-OAWSKZ-89993088